Join Mary in a 'magical' journey of the heart and spirit. Mary's journey began in late 2000 after a particularly stressful year and she began to seek out different ways of looking at and living life. After some exploration and introspection, Mary began to see that peace is not a destination or something to be had after a particular achievement or milestone in life; but rather something to open to, embrace and live mindfully every moment. Mary began to see that love was not just a beautiful connection that one has with family and friends; but also a beautiful and deep connection with oneself and the higher power that allows one to see miracles in each moment. Mary's poetry describes eloquently some of the more significant markers on her journey to find her higher self. Not related to any specific religion.

Poet Kathleen Raine explores the idea that "journey" has been the theme of most imaginative poetry of the ages. Quoting from ancient mythology to Wordsworth, she charts the journeys into regions of consciousness that poet's have taken. Examples such as Dante's Divine Comedy are studied in detail. The author compares poetry to Jungian pscychology which also deals with inner journeys. (SLNSW Infocus item 2212).
